Writ of habeas corpus in the nature of an application to release Thomas McCoy upon his own recognizance or, in the alternative, to set reasonable bail upon Queens County Indictment No. 74181/2024.
ADJUDGED that the writ is dismissed, without costs or disbursements.The determination of the Supreme Court, Queens County, did not violate "constitutional or statutory standards" (People ex rel. Klein v Krueger , 25 NY2d 497, 499; see People ex rel. Rosenthal v Wolfson , 48 NY2d 230).
